Is Deville, LA a Good Place to Live?
Deville receives an overall livability grade of B+ (71/100), indicating solid livability relative to the rest of Louisiana. Safety scores C+ (51/100). Affordability scores B+ (76/100) with a median household income of $72,669 and median home values around $147,600.
About 13.5%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her, and the unemployment rate is 2%. 90% of housing is owner-occupied. The median age is 36.
